Coach Troussier returns, leading the legendary Japanese team

After more than a year of saying goodbye to the Vietnam national team, coach Philippe Troussier officially returned to the coaching bench.

Coach Troussier will lead the legendary Japanese team in a charity match called United Through Legends. The match takes place on June 27 at Panasonic Stadium Suita, Osaka (Japan), between Japanese football legends and the former professional team that once played for AS Monaco.

This is an activity initiated by the non-profit organization Barbagiuans Monaco. All donations from the match will be used to help victims affected by the earthquake in Noto Peninsula (Japan) in 2024, while supporting a number of other charitable activities.

One of the special figures of the event is Japanese national team player Minamino Takumi - a player playing for AS Monaco.

Returning to the role of coach for the first time since leaving the hot seat of the Vietnam national team in March 2024, Mr. Philippe Troussier will lead the legendary Japanese team with a squad of outstanding players such as: Keisuke Honda, Daisuke Matsui, Yuta Minami, Yosuke Kashiwagi, Yoichiro Kakitani, Takayuki Suzuki, Teruyuki Moniwa, Yuji Nakazawa, Masahiko Inoha, Kosuke, Yuki Otsu, Takashi Fukunishi, Hideo Hashimoto, Hirshi Nanami and Akira Kaji.

The legendary Monaco team also owns famous names in world football such as: Marcel Desailly, Robert Pires, Ludovic Giuly, Patrice Evra, Clarence Seedorf, Eric Abidal, dirar Nabil, Flavio Roma, Sebastien Squillaci, Gael give giveet, Camel Meriem, Olivier Veigneau, Tony Czech, Kevin Diaz and Louis Ducruet.

Mr. Philippe Troussier has been the head coach of the national team and U23 Vietnam since March 2023. During his time in charge, he helped U23 Vietnam win the bronze medal at the 32nd SEA Games and bring the team to the 2024 U23 Asian Cup finals.

However, he was not successful with the national team when Vietnam was eliminated early in the group stage of the 2023 Asian Cup and did not pass the second qualifying round of the 2026 World Cup.
